which do you think would seat more people a 4ft by 6 ft rectangular table or a circular table with a diameter of 6 ft? How many people would sit at each table? Explain your reasoning.
Final answer:
Comparing a 4ft by 6ft rectangular table and a circular table with a 6ft diameter, the circular table can seat more people (approximately 9) due to more efficient use of its perimeter, compared to the rectangular table which can seat 6 people.
Explanation:
The question asks which table would seat more people: a 4ft by 6ft rectangular table or a circular table with a diameter of 6ft. To answer this, we need to compare the arrangements and sizes of the two tables.
The rectangular table measures 4 feet by 6 feet. Typically, a person needs about 2 feet of space at a dining table to sit comfortably. Therefore, on the longer sides (6 feet), you can seat 3 people on each side, for a total of 6. On the shorter sides (4 feet), it's not practical to seat anyone due to space constraints and leg room. So, the rectangular table can seat 6 people.
The circular table has a diameter of 6 feet. Placing chairs around a circle often allows for more efficient use of space. If we assume each person requires the same 2 feet of space, roughly, the circumference of the table (which is π * diameter) dictates how many people can sit around it. The circumference of a 6-foot diameter table is about 18.85 feet (π * 6). Dividing this by 2 feet per person, you can seat approximately 9 people around the circular table.
In conclusion, a circular table with a diameter of 6 ft would seat more people, approximately 9, compared to a 4ft by 6ft rectangular table, which would seat 6 people. This is due to the circular table's ability to more efficiently use the perimeter for seating.

6s - 4 = 8 (2 + 1/4s)
To solve the equation 6s - 4 = 8 (2 + 1/4s), simplify and isolate the variable 's'. The solution is s = 5.
Explanation:To solve the equation 6s - 4 = 8 (2 + 1/4s), we need to simplify and isolate the variable 's'. First, distribute the 8 to both terms inside the parentheses:
6s - 4 = 16 + 2s
Next, move the variable terms to one side of the equation and the constant terms to the other side by subtracting 2s from both sides and adding 4 to both sides:
6s - 2s = 16 + 4
Combine like terms to simplify:
4s = 20
Finally, divide both sides by 4 to solve for 's':
s = 5

Factor completely, then place the answer in the proper location on the grid. a ^2 - 25b ^2
Answer:
[tex](a+5b)(a-5b)[/tex]
Step-by-step explanation:
[tex]a^2 - 25b ^2[/tex]
Factor completely
write 25 in square form , 25= 5^2
[tex]a^2 -5^2b ^2[/tex]
[tex]a^2 -(5b)^2[/tex]
Apply difference of squares formula to factor it
[tex]x^2 - y^2 = (x+y)(x-y)[/tex]
[tex]a^2 -(5b)^2[/tex]
x= a and y=5b
[tex](a+5b)(a-5b)[/tex]
Perform the indicated operation. (r + s)(r2 - rs + s2)
The operation in the equation, (r + s)(r2 - rs + s2), is solved by distributing the multiplication of the binomial across each term in the trinomial. When the multiplications are complete and the terms are added, the resulting solution is r3 + s3.
Explanation:The indicated operation in the question is the multiplication of the binomial, (r + s), and the trinomial, (r2 - rs + s2). This can be performed by using the distributed property of multiplication over addition. In this case, you would multiply each term in the binomial by each term in the trinomial, then add the products. So the solution will be:
r3 - r2s + rs2 + r2s - rs2 + s3 = r3 + s3
Note: the terms -r2s and r2s cancel each other out, as do the terms rs2 and -rs2, which is why the final result is r3 + s3.

Maura is 5 years younger than her sister Cara. Seven years ago, Maura was half as old as her sister. How old is Maura now?
To solve this problem, set up equations based on the given information. M = C - 5 and M - 7 = (C - 7) / 2. Solve the system of equations to find Maura's age (19).
Explanation:To solve this problem, we can set up equations based on the given information. Let's let M represent Maura's age and C represent Cara's age.
The first clue tells us that Maura is 5 years younger than Cara, so we can write the equation M = C - 5.
The second clue tells us that seven years ago, Maura was half as old as Cara. So seven years ago, Maura's age was M - 7 and Cara's age was C - 7. We can write the equation M - 7 = (C - 7) / 2.
Now we can solve this system of equations to find Maura's age. Substituting the value of M from the first equation into the second equation, we get (C - 5) - 7 = (C - 7) / 2. Simplifying and solving for C, we find that Cara's current age is 24. Substituting this value back into the first equation, we find that Maura's current age is 19.

Find the simple interest. $7,064 at 6.5% for 8 months
Simple Interest can be calculated using the formula I=Pr t
Here I= interest earned ,P= Principal ,R= rate of interest ,t= time in years.
It is given Principal P=$7,064
Rate r=6.5% =0.065
Time t= 8 months =[tex] \frac{8}{12} =\frac{2}{3} [/tex] years
Substituting these values in I = P r t
I =(7064)(0.065)([tex] \frac{2}{3} [/tex])
Solving for I
I=306.11
interest earned on $7,064 at 6.5% for 8 months is $306.11
